Modelmikey Posted December 27, 2015 Posted December 27, 2015 Has anyone used Aoshima or Fujimi 1/32 rims/tires on a 1/25 truck? The 22.5 would scale close enough to 19.5 to be convincing as a light truck or lowbed wheel and tire combo. I have seen then on eBay. I have both brands wheel and tires for cars, looking for options for trucks, which is better etc.

maxwell48098 Posted December 31, 2015 Posted December 31, 2015 Here is a 1977 Dodge mini-pumper that I built around 1980 that used resin castings from the 1/32 scale Aurora 1969 ALF pumper. They look quite good as 1/25 scale wheels and tires for 1 ton duallies.
kilrathy10 Posted January 4, 2016 Posted January 4, 2016 I've seen those offerings on line, as well....I can't say much for those.....I'd imagine they'd be great for a step deck trailer or moving van.....However, I've had great luck with the 1/32 wheels and tires from Jada Toys.....Here they are on this trailer....
